Secret Distinctions Between Payment Bonds and Auto mechanic's Liens
When deciding between payment bonds and auto mechanic's liens, it's important to comprehend the key differences to make an informed selection. https://howtostartmyownonlinebusi83940.wizzardsblog.com/33207455/what-is-a-surety-bond-and-how-does-it-work are generally gotten by the task proprietor to ensure that subcontractors and vendors are spent for the job they have actually finished. On the other hand, technician's liens are a legal insurance claim against the residential property by a professional, subcontractor, or vendor who hasn't been paid for job done on that property.
Payment bonds provide defense to subcontractors and vendors if the basic specialist falls short to make payments as assured. On the other hand, technician's liens offer a way for service providers and vendors to safeguard payment by putting a case on the residential property where the work was performed. Repayment bonds are usually gotten before work starts, while mechanic's liens are filed after non-payment concerns emerge.

Aspects to Think About Prior To Picking
Take into consideration different important variables before picking either a payment bond or a mechanic's lien to protect your interests in a building and construction task.
To start with, evaluate the project size and intricacy. For larger tasks with numerous parties entailed, a settlement bond could offer wider protection compared to a mechanic's lien, which could be preferable for smaller sized tasks.
Secondly, assess the monetary stability of the events entailed. If there are concerns concerning the service provider's monetary health, selecting a payment bond can offer an added layer of safety.
Finally, think about the timeline of the task. Technician's liens generally involve a longer legal process, so if you require quicker resolution in case of non-payment, a repayment bond could be the much better selection.
Finally, evaluate the legal requirements in your state regarding repayment bonds and technician's liens to guarantee compliance.
